Lee Mixon appointed Moncks Corner police chief

The town of Moncks Corner has appointed Capt. Lee W. Mixon Jr. as the new chief of police. He was officially sworn in on March 21, 2025. Mixon brings over 36 years of law enforcement experience to the role. Mixon's career began in 1989 with the United States Air Force Security Police. He took on various positions, including military working dog handler and security forces supervisor. He also worked with the Air Force Office of Special Investigations, focusing on criminal and counterintelligence cases. His military service included deployments to several countries, including Iraq and Saudi Arabia, where he supported major operations. After retiring from the Air Force in 2011, Mixon joined the Charleston Police Department. There, he served as a patrol officer, investigator, and detective. He eventually became a captain at the Moncks Corner Police Department in 2023, where he managed daily operations and engaged in community outreach. Mayor Thomas Hamilton Jr. expressed confidence in Mixon's leadership. He believes Mixon will protect and serve residents with integrity and excellence. Mixon holds a master’s degree in criminal justice and a bachelor’s in criminology. He has also earned an executive certificate in criminal justice and completed part of a Ph.D. program. Mixon is involved with several professional organizations and is a member of the Moncks Corner Rotary. Mixon and his wife have three children, including two daughters and one son.
